Walker Crips Opens Regional Office
Following several new regional hires last year, the firm’s newly-established office is set to increase its reach across the UK's south coast.
UK boutique wealth manager Walker Crips has opened
its new Solent office,
announced by the firm last year.
Located in Fareham, Hampshire, the new office serves the
south of England and will continue to expand Walker Crips’
financial planning reach in the region, a priority market
for the firm.
In readiness for the new office, the UK-listed wealth and
investment management firm appointed Nick Lee and Charles
Cavendish last May to run the new office.
“The opening of the branch in February 2022 is a continuation of
our ambitious growth plans in the financial planning market, and
the team’s depth and wealth of experience will, without doubt,
further advance our service offering to our clients,” Dominic
Martin, managing director of Walker Crips Wealth Management,
said. “Nick Lee and Charles Cavendish, our local team of
independent chartered financial planners, have 35 years of
experience between them and are well placed to support our
current and future clients as the team grows in the coming
years.”
